当前位置:首页 > 数据库 > 正文内容

数据库系统基础教程第三版答案

admin3天前数据库2

你可以在以下几个链接中找到《数据库系统基础教程》第三版的课后答案:

2. 豆丁网: qwe2

3. 道客巴巴: qwe2

这些资源提供了《数据库系统基础教程》第三版的课后习题答案,涵盖了各个章节的内容,希望对你有所帮助。

《数据库系统基础教程第三版》是一本深受计算机专业学生和数据库爱好者欢迎的教材。该书由多位数据库领域的专家共同编写,内容全面、深入浅出,涵盖了数据库系统的基本概念、设计方法、实现技术以及应用开发等多个方面。为了帮助读者更好地理解和掌握教材内容,本文将针对《数据库系统基础教程第三版》的课后习题进行解答,以供参考。

第一章:数据库概论

第一章主要介绍了数据库的基本概念,包括数据库、数据库管理系统(DBMS)、数据库系统(DBS)等。以下是本章部分习题的解答:

习题1:解释数据库、数据库管理系统和数据库系统的概念。

数据库(Database,简称DB)是长期存储在计算机内、有组织的、可共享的大量数据的集合。数据库管理系统(Database Management System,简称DBMS)是用于建立、使用和维护数据库的软件系统。数据库系统(Database System,简称DBS)是由数据库、数据库管理系统、应用程序、用户组成的整体。

习题2:简述数据管理技术的发展阶段。

数据管理技术的发展经历了人工管理阶段、文件系统阶段和数据库系统阶段。其中,数据库系统阶段是当前数据管理的主流阶段。

第二章:关系数据模型

第二章介绍了关系数据模型,包括关系、属性、键等概念。以下是本章部分习题的解答:

习题1:解释关系、属性、键的概念。

关系(Relation)是具有相同属性集的元组集合。属性(Attribute)是描述实体的特征。键(Key)是能够唯一标识一个元组的属性或属性组合。

习题2:举例说明关系模型在实际应用中的优势。

关系模型在实际应用中的优势包括:结构简单、易于理解、便于实现、易于维护等。

第三章:关系数据库设计理论

第三章介绍了关系数据库设计理论,包括范式理论、规范化理论等。以下是本章部分习题的解答:

习题1:解释范式和规范化的概念。

范式(Normal Form)是关系数据库设计中的一个概念,用于衡量关系模式的好坏。规范化(Normalization)是关系数据库设计中的一个过程,用于消除数据冗余、提高数据一致性。

习题2:举例说明范式和规范化的应用。

范式和规范化的应用包括:消除数据冗余、提高数据一致性、简化查询操作、提高数据库性能等。

第四章:高级数据库模型

第四章介绍了高级数据库模型,包括层次模型、网状模型、关系模型和面向对象模型等。以下是本章部分习题的解答:

习题1:解释层次模型、网状模型、关系模型和面向对象模型的概念。

习题2:比较关系模型和面向对象模型的特点。

关系模型和面向对象模型的特点如下:

关系模型:结构简单、易于理解、便于实现、易于维护。

面向对象模型:能够表示复杂的实体间关系、支持继承、封装和多态等特性。

结论

本文针对《数据库系统基础教程第三版》的课后习题进行了部分解答,旨在帮助读者更好地理解和掌握教材内容。在实际学习过程中,建议读者结合教材内容,多加练习,以提高自己的数据库系统知识水平。

扫描二维码推送至手机访问。

版权声明:本文由51Blog发布,如需转载请注明出处。

本文链接:https://www.51blog.vip/?id=33118

分享给朋友:

“数据库系统基础教程第三版答案” 的相关文章

mysql语法,MySQL简介

MySQL 是一种关系型数据库管理系统,它使用 SQL(结构化查询语言)进行数据查询、更新和管理。以下是 MySQL 的一些基本语法和常用命令:1. 创建数据库: ```sql CREATE DATABASE 数据库名; ```2. 选择数据库: ```sql USE 数据库名;...

大数据举例,大数据在现代社会的应用举例

大数据举例,大数据在现代社会的应用举例

大数据是指规模巨大、类型多样、产生速度快且价值密度低的数据集合。它需要新的处理模式来增强决策力、洞察发现力和流程优化能力。大数据的特点包括:1. 大量(Volume):数据量非常大,可能达到PB级别。2. 多样(Variety):数据类型多样,包括结构化数据、半结构化数据和非结构化数据。3. 高速(...

易语言mysql数据库,易语言操作mysql数据库实例

易语言mysql数据库,易语言操作mysql数据库实例

易语言与MySQL数据库的连接和操作是易语言开发中非常重要的一部分。以下是几个详细的教程和资源,可以帮助你从入门到精通易语言与MySQL数据库的连接和操作:1. 易语言MySQL数据库连接与操作实战教程:从入门到精通 这篇教程从零开始,逐步介绍如何在易语言中连接和操作MySQL数据库。内容包括...

mysql和redis的区别,深入解析两种数据库技术的区别

mysql和redis的区别,深入解析两种数据库技术的区别

MySQL和Redis是两种常用的数据库系统,但它们的设计理念和用途有很大的不同。以下是它们之间的一些主要区别:1. 数据类型: MySQL:关系型数据库,使用SQL语言进行数据操作,支持复杂的数据结构和关系,如表、视图、存储过程等。 Redis:键值存储系统,支持多种数据类型,如字符串...

oracle数据库教程,从安装到基础操作

oracle数据库教程,从安装到基础操作

初学者教程1. Oracle初级入门教程 链接: 内容: 介绍了Oracle数据库的基本概念、安装、创建、查询、修改、删除等操作,以及常用的SQL语句和示例,适合初学者和入门者。2. Oracle数据库初学者入门教程 链接: 内容: 介绍了Oracle数据库的基本概念、...

oracle rac是什么,什么是Oracle RAC?

oracle rac是什么,什么是Oracle RAC?

Oracle RAC(Real Application Clusters)是一种Oracle数据库集群解决方案,它允许多个数据库实例运行在同一组物理服务器上,同时访问同一组共享磁盘。这种架构提高了数据库的可用性和可扩展性,因为它可以提供高可用性、负载均衡和故障转移功能。在Oracle RAC环境中,...